The fins develop on a goldfish fry after about a couple days after they are hatched. Until then, they are not free swimming and look like a tadpole.

There are many fins on a goldfish that act in stabilization. The two major ones are the pelvic and pectorals. The anal fins also help in stabilization but they don't play as large of a role in it.
